http://youtu.be/2QqTcQ1BxIs

An experimental bird-like robot lands on a human hand in this impressive demonstration. The robot is being developed by researchers Aditya Paranjape, Joseph Kim, and Soon-Jo Chung, at the University of Illinois at Urbana-Champaign Aerospace Robotics and Control Lab.

via CNET News